Lebron is not going to get traded :lol: He has a player option this offseason so he can just not pick it up but realistically what destination would be able to sign him anywhere close to his potential $54 million while fielding a team better than the current Lakers? Dropping in Lebron to a roster with cap space that's clearly better than:

Anthony Davis
Austin Reaves
D'Angelo Russell
Rui Hachimura
Jarred Vanderbilt
Taurean Prince
Gabe Vincent

is harder to find then some think. 76ers are the only possible team I can think of at the moment.

I understand the Lakers have been on a slump but I would think they're at least better than their record suggests. Lebron is putting up impressive stats and playing historically well for his age but he also has a part in the team's recent struggles. Unless Lebron is truly willing to take a vet min or MLE type of contract which he has never even entertained taking less than max in his career (besides with the Heat which was only slightly less) then I don't see him leaving LA.
